Get started25 Fairclough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Rainhill, Prescot, Prescot (L35 9JG). It has a recorded floor area of 93 m² (around 1001 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(November 2015) shows an E (score 50),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since March 2009.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or, roof ef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good; while hot-water ef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 3-band jump. The latest certificate is from November 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 8.8%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£222,000 is 19.4%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£186/sq ft) was about 25.2%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old June 2022 for £186,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
